File tree 2 files changed +375
-463
lines changed
src/Codec/CBOR/Cuddle/CBOR
2 files changed +375
-463
lines changed Original file line number Diff line number Diff line change @@ -18,7 +18,6 @@ import Codec.CBOR.Write (toStrictByteString)
18
18
import Control.Monad.Except
19
19
import Data.ByteString.Base16 qualified as Base16
20
20
import Data.ByteString.Char8 qualified as BSC
21
- import Data.ByteString.Lazy qualified as BSL
22
21
import Data.Text qualified as T
23
22
import Data.Text.IO qualified as T
24
23
import Options.Applicative
@@ -218,7 +217,7 @@ run (Opts cmd cddlFile) = do
218
217
Nothing -> BSC. putStrLn . Base16. encode . toStrictByteString $ encodeTerm term
219
218
Just out -> BSC. writeFile out $ toStrictByteString $ encodeTerm term
220
219
AsPrettyCBOR -> putStrLn . prettyHexEnc $ encodeTerm term
221
- ( ValidateCBOR vcOpts) ->
220
+ ValidateCBOR vcOpts ->
222
221
let
223
222
res'
224
223
| vcNoPrelude vcOpts = res
@@ -227,7 +226,7 @@ run (Opts cmd cddlFile) = do
227
226
case fullResolveCDDL res' of
228
227
Left err -> putStrLnErr (show err) >> exitFailure
229
228
Right mt -> do
230
- cbor <- BSL .readFile (vcInput vcOpts)
229
+ cbor <- BSC .readFile (vcInput vcOpts)
231
230
case runExcept $ validateCBOR cbor (Name $ vcItemName vcOpts) mt of
232
231
Left e -> print e
233
232
Right () -> putStrLn " Validate"
You can’t perform that action at this time.
0 commit comments